Output 949fdedd8577c4fd015f565843e83f8f8579ea0d79aa65f34f498cf68c83f454:0

value
101628576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ecc56692a2f9da579a920c0f179153c5bb0c7d5 OP_EQUAL
address
3DFTrLRcSU5V4zVuLU7gDKE3x9Tek7a187
transaction
949fdedd8577c4fd015f565843e83f8f8579ea0d79aa65f34f498cf68c83f454
confirmations
273870
spent
true